| A challenge - "Greatest Hits" off numerous DVDs ?? Team, My Brother and I are looking for a simple method to create a "Greatest Hits" DVD from numerous DVDs we own. We'd like to take certain parts of a DVD (sometimes a chapter and somtimes just part of a concert - one tune)We are not really concerned with compressing the Video although we've not adverse to a reasonable amount either. We do want to be able to maintain AC3 and / or DTS sound of course I've used CloneDVD, Pinnacle Instant Copy, WinDVD Producer, DVD Decrypter, Pinnacle Studio, Etc., and even a bit of Adobe Premier Pro, but most of these seem concerned with either backing up a single movie onto one DVD, or authoring from captured home movies (which I also do). I've looked at using WinDVD Recorder to record the portion of the DVD. But I don't know if it would record all the audio tracks. Would I then have to transcode or render it into a format compatible with an authoring type program (like Studio ?) and then convert it to DVD burnable files ? Any comments would be apreciated. | DVD Shrink will do what you want. Load the dvd into DVD shrink and click the "start/end" button. Then use the slider to pick out the portion you want saving and discard the rest, its damn easy to use as well ![]() It will save the selected section of movie complete with AC3 sound track. |
